REVIEWS:
Craig reviewed Norwescon as very pleasant & there is still good stuff out there for free
Gerry reviewed 'Station Eleven' by Emily St. John Mandel as a post-apocalyptic plague novel about the after-effects on the world & was worth the Kindle price;
& he reviewed Clockwork Alchemy as he did rather well in sales there, even with being a last minutes addition to the dealer's den & it was much more fun than he thought it would be
Yochanan reviewed 'Dungeons & Dragons' as a popcorn movie with a lot of humor & felt that Chris Pine did a very good job in his role & good mindless fine & totally worth matinee - the secretary also saw the movie & enjoyed it, feeling as a gamer that it did work well; Brett also followed-on that it was entertaining; Kennita also saw it & thought the representation of the owlbear was over-powered;
& he also reviewed a movie called 'The Unbearable Weight of Massive Talent' with Pedro Pascal & Nicholas Cage. He felt it was a very fun movie & would have paid matinee, even though he saw it for free & he liked it a lot
& also reviewed 'Time Troopers' edited by Hank Davis & Christopher Ruocchio. This is a collection of time travel stories published in 2022 that collects stories from many sources & time periods that he highly, highly recommends the collection & loved it
Rick reviewed the latest episode of the Mandalorian as it had more of a 'Scooby Do'-like plot & the show is starting to show 'Disney disease' by losing originality as it tries tying the show into upcoming properties. However, there were still some fun bits & Yochanan also has been enjoying the series but also agrees that this season has shown a lack of focus
Kennita reviewed the movie 'Oppy' as much more entertaining than she thought it would be and found it entertaining
& she reviewed 'The Europa Report' [from 2013], seen on video as not really worth the time she spent on viewing it, even though it had excellent cinematography she had to give it a negative review
Brett reviewed the Netflix 10 episode show 'Beef' about a road rage incident between two strangers who then begin a feud as it was worth watching, for more info check = https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Beef_(TV_series) - & Rick follow-on'd that he had heard of the show & was intending to search it out in the future
Dave G reviewed the Washington state health care system as he spent time at Valley Medicine due to having had a stroke & they took very good care of him. He also says he enjoyed Norwescon
